In the event a contract is entered into resulting from this awarded solicitation it shall be for an initial period of one (1) year with options to renew in additional one-year (1) increments unless otherwise specified in the Scope of Work. Any contract term(s) will be mutually agreed upon. Contract renewals may be based on satisfactory vendor performance in compliance with original proposal requirements. Question Deadline 05/16/2024 at 5:00 PM PT The unit amount of liquidated damages is established as one percent (1%) of the Contract Amount for every Calendar Day after the Contract Time that the Work is not complete, and is a minimum and fixed amount mutually agreed upon by and between the Vendor and NSHE due to the impracticability and extreme difficulty of ascertaining in advance the actual damages NSHE would sustain should the Work not be completed within the Contract Time. Should monies due the Vendor for work performed be insufficient to cover such liquidated damages, then NSHE shall have the right to recover said sum or sums from the Vendor, from his Surety, or both.
